Hi there. I own a 98 vitara lx with fatboy wheels.
I was trying my 4x4 ability to check it was all up and run ing for the winter snow if it comes and for any future mud involved events when I noticed a little bit ofwon ing from the front dif. This isn't excessive and doesnt really kick in until about 15mph. But thats not my major concern. My main problem is if I start reversing when in 4wd the car locks up and cannot reverse until I come out of 4wd. Does anyone have any suggestions? It's just had new wheel bearings fitted to thefront and the free wheelinghubs seem to be warm after use.

yh it was a tarmac trial. have found out that it wont work particularly well unless its slippery or loose ground as doesnt have a central diff between front and rear wheels. have also inspected bearings again and found that one of my locking hubs has disintegrated around the shaft which confuses me but will replace that soon
